/**
 * @desc Creates an Angie ORM Model provider. The second parameter
 * of the Model function must be an object or a function/class which returns an
 * object, with properties defining the Model itself (name, fields, etc). Note
 * that the first bound paramter to the second argument will always be $Fields
 * if the second argument is a function.
 * @since 0.0.1
 * @access public
 * @param {string} name The name of the constant being created
 * @param {function|object} obj The Model value, returns Models params.
 */
app.Model = function Model(name, Obj = {}) {
    let model = typeof Obj === 'function' ?
        new Obj($$FieldProvider) :
            typeof Obj === 'object' ? Obj : undefined;

    model.name = model.name || name;
    let instance = new BaseModel(model.name);

    // Mock extend obj onto the instance
    if (typeof model === 'object') {
        instance = util._extend(instance, model);
    } else {
        throw new $$InvalidModelConfigError(name);
    }
    this.$$register('Models', model.name, instance);

    // We need to account for whether this Model creates a m2m reference and
    // create the reverse
    for (let key in model) {
        let field = model[ key ];
        if (field.type && field.type === 'ManyToManyField') {
            this.Models[ field.rel ][ field.name ] =
            new $$FieldProvider.ManyToManyField(field.name, {
                crossReferenceTableId: field.crossReferenceTableId,
                crossReferenceTable: field.crossReferenceTable,
                name: field.rel
            });
        }
    }

    return this;
};
